#include "median.h"
// generated from ../res/m.swap.13_151205/run.00476.chr
#if MED_SIZE != 13
#error "Size is not 13"
#endif
 
med_type median(med_type* din) {
  med_type s13 = min(din[1], din[10]);
  med_type s14 = max(din[10], din[1]);
  med_type s16 = min(din[4], din[6]);
  med_type s17 = min(din[2], din[7]);
  med_type s18 = max(din[11], din[0]);
  med_type s19 = min(s13, din[12]);
  med_type s20 = max(s13, din[12]);
  med_type s21 = min(din[3], s20)#41;;
  med_type s23 = min(din[5], s14);
  med_type s24 = min(din[9], s21);
  med_type s25 = max(s24, s17);
  med_type s26 = max(s16, s25);
  med_type s27 = min(s26, din[11]);
  med_type s28 = max(din[9], s21);
  med_type s29 = min(din[8], s28);
  med_type s30 = max(s19, s29);
  med_type s32 = min(s23, s30);
  med_type s33 = max(s28, din[8]);
  med_type s34 = max(din[11], s26);
  med_type s35 = min(din[0], s27);
  med_type s36 = max(s26, din[0]);
  med_type s37 = max(din[4], din[6]);
  med_type s38 = max(s20, din[3]);
  med_type s40 = max(din[5], s14);
  med_type s42 = max(s35, s33);
  med_type s44 = max(s24, s42);
  med_type s45 = min(s33, s35);
  med_type s47 = max(s30, s23);
  med_type s48 = min(s38, s18);
  med_type s50 = max(s18, s32);
  med_type s55 = min(s42, s32);
  med_type s56 = max(din[2], din[7]);
  med_type s57 = min(s34, s36);
  med_type s58 = min(s48, s55);
  med_type s65 = min(s40, s44);
  med_type s70 = min(s57, s65);
  med_type s72 = min(s56, s38);
  med_type s73 = min(s70, s72);
  med_type s74 = max(s70, s72);
  med_type s75 = min(s37, s74);
  med_type s77 = min(s74, s45);
  med_type s79 = min(s75, s73);
  med_type s80 = max(s75, s73);
  med_type s82 = max(s77, s79);
  med_type s86 = min(s80, s47);
  med_type s87 = min(s50, s86);
  med_type s90 = max(s87, s82);
  med_type s98 = max(s90, s58);
  return s98;
}